Video đầu tiên đón chào intro mới 🎉 Các bạn nhớ đăng ký fan cứng để được xem video sớm nhất, đầy đủ nhất nhé! ❤️ Link đăng ký: bitly.com/easy-fan-cung
@trungtrung2248
3 жыл бұрын
xem cái danh sách anh sẽ dạy những gì mà thấy hứng thú quá anh à, mong chờ những video tiếp theo ạ.
@EasyFrontend
3 жыл бұрын
hehe yeah cảm ơn em nhé Trung 😍
@dinhnghia5947
3 жыл бұрын
Video của anh cứ phải like rồi mới xem cơ ;))) khổ cái em chưa có visa đăng ký fan cứng, tiếc ghê.. Mãi sức khoẻ mãi phong độ anh nhó
@EasyFrontend
3 жыл бұрын
yeahhh cảm ơn em nhiều nhiều nhé Nghĩa 😍 chúc em thật nhiều sức khoẻ nhen hihi
@YuhiohC
2 жыл бұрын
thank you anh nhiều, rất gọn gàng và dễ hiểu !
@lenhattan46
3 жыл бұрын
ngót nghét đăng ký fan cứng lần 3 r :))))
@EasyFrontend
3 жыл бұрын
hahaa rồi có học hết series chưa Tân ơi 🤣
@lenhattan46
3 жыл бұрын
@@EasyFrontend series nào cũng hết nha a :)))
@EasyFrontend
3 жыл бұрын
@@lenhattan46 haha vậy ngon lành 😂
@hoangpham1132
2 жыл бұрын
0:00 Giới thiệu 0:50 Bắt đầu 1:34 Đề mục 1:56 NextJS Concepts 5:03 Adopting Rust-based SWC 6:57 Next Lint 8:59 Sử dụng cho BE hay FE? 11:47 Code chạy cả server lẫn client
@EasyFrontend
2 жыл бұрын
Yeah cảm ơn em nhiều nhiều nhé Hoang Pham ơi Số lượng video đã contribute chapter: 16 🎉
@nghiangoquang
3 жыл бұрын
Em mới biết về eslint do gặp 2 issue. Em dùng nestjs (bà con gì đó với nextjs không biết nữa) để build 1 server CRUD, em mkdir workspace và add vào vscode. Sau đó cd vào nó và mkdir nestjs-app và cd tiếp vào nó. Trong folder nestjs-app, em create back-end bằng nest cli và front-end bằng create-react-app. Khi đó, eslint trong back-end gặp 2 issue: 1. Không tìm thấy tsconfig.json 2. Lỗi khi đụn độ với prettier. Em đã search và tìm được resolve như sau: Thêm ”tsconfigRootDir”: __dirname trong trường parserOptions; trong ”plugins” gì đó thêm ”prettier/prettier”: 0 hoặc là 1 object như trong .prettierrc, khi đó eslint chạy format theo trường ”prettier/prettier” luôn không cần file .prettierrc nữa mà không bị đụn độ với cả settings của vscode.
@EasyFrontend
3 жыл бұрын
lol cái này a còn mù tịt, cảm ơn em nhiều nhiều đã chia sẻ nghen Quang 😍
@quocat1398
3 жыл бұрын
nghe intro mới vẫn chưa quen lắm a ơi:DDD
@EasyFrontend
3 жыл бұрын
hahaa 🤣 mà e thích cái cũ hay cái mới hơn em hen? 😉
@vietnguyeninh6311
Жыл бұрын
anh ơi em chạy " yarn lint" bị lỗi này thì fix sao ạ "Warning: React Hook useEffect has a missing dependency: 'filters'. Either include it or remove the dependency array."
@EasyFrontend
Жыл бұрын
hi em, cái này do em sử dụng filters trong useEffect mà chưa khai báo trong mảng deps đó em, em thêm vào deps là okie nha
@thuanphamvan6210
3 жыл бұрын
Anh ơi, cty anh có sài Umijs vs Dvajs lần nào chưa ạ, hi vọng bữa nào đó anh chia sẽ về các framework cty hay dùng mà ít người biết và đề cập
@EasyFrontend
3 жыл бұрын
haha anh cũng chưa dùng em nhé, chịu á haha
@thuanphamvan6210
3 жыл бұрын
@@EasyFrontend dạ cảm ơn anh nhé, rất thích content của anh nhưng mà k có visa đăng ký fan cứng được hơi tiếc :((
@hunghoangchannel
2 жыл бұрын
Nextjs dùng là backend thì có thể làm được những gì a? Trong project cá nhân e đang viết logic code trong api/ rồi từ pages/ gọi qua. Cơ mà e thấy không khác gì so với viết logic luôn ở trong pages/ cả
@EasyFrontend
2 жыл бұрын
hi Hưng, do là nextjs chạy bên phía server nodejs, mình có thể coi nó như một con server backend và nó làm gì cũng đc em nhen, y như một con server backend bình thường hehe 😊 cơ mà anh ko khuyến khích nhé, anh recommend nên dựng con backend server riêng để cung cấp API em nha
@KienNguyen-sg1nf
3 жыл бұрын
Cố hết dịch ik làm cái thẻ visa đăng ký fan cứng ạ :))
@EasyFrontend
3 жыл бұрын
yeahhh cảm ơn em nhiều nhiều nhé Kiên 😍
@Nextgameisbetter
3 жыл бұрын
Anh ơi, em xin slide để tham khảo với
@EasyFrontend
3 жыл бұрын
à đây nhen Minh 😉 drive.google.com/file/d/1yyl1-RoDg6_jP1nKt0wcrzh7KMkobEMj/view?usp=sharing
@niclienquan8703
Жыл бұрын
chưa học typescript thì học nextJs đc không ạ
@EasyFrontend
Жыл бұрын
được thì sẽ được em nha, nhưng hơi phiền vì em đi check lại từng cú pháp anh gợi ý em nên xem qua cái series typescript free của anh trên youtube luôn để nắm căn bản trước, rồi học nextjs typescript cũng chưa muộn nhen
@amanda2348-g9j
2 жыл бұрын
React là CSR vậy viết bằng html js thuần thì nó là dạng gì vậy anh. Có phải CSR ko ạ?
@EasyFrontend
2 жыл бұрын
à nó còn tùy vào việc em viết như thế nào nhé React khi build ra thì cũng chỉ là html/css/js thuần thôi nhưng cách tiếp cận của nó là trả về empty html trước, sau đó tải và chạy file js phía client để bắt đầu render lên em nha nhưng ReactJS cũng có thể render phía server nhé, điển hình như cái react framework NextJS chẳng hạn hehe
@tronghieu60s
3 жыл бұрын
Khi nào series này với typescript done a Hậu, để e xem 1 lần ôn lại bài cũ =))
@EasyFrontend
3 жыл бұрын
à chưa biết ngày kết thúc em nha, cứ 3-5 videos / 1 tuần cho fan cứng. public thì 1 video / 1 tuần (có một số videos về sau ko xem được) đến khi nào hết series thôi nha Hiếu hehe (chắc 1 đến 2 tháng hehe)
@phuctranminh473
3 жыл бұрын
keke giống mới vào Club ý anh ^^
@EasyFrontend
3 жыл бұрын
🤣 đẩy mood lên học cho dễ zô em nha 😆
@hoangduongdo3737
2 жыл бұрын
Anh ơi ở phút 8:00 chỗ import nó có hiện dung lượng file (màu xanh lá cây), anh dùng exension gì vậy ạ. Em thấy nó hiện như vậy ở FE giúp mình dễ tối ưu code hơn anh nhỉ
@EasyFrontend
2 жыл бұрын
à nó là cái extension này nha marketplace.visualstudio.com/items?itemName=wix.vscode-import-cost
@giabao2807
Жыл бұрын
FE : em dùng nextjs BE : em dashboard em dùng reactjs + express thì ổn ko a
@EasyFrontend
Жыл бұрын
user ui: nextjs dashboard ui: reactjs backend: nodejs UI lib: MUI Form: react hook form state: react-query + zustand em tham khảo mấy cái này nhen Bảo
@giabao2807
Жыл бұрын
@@EasyFrontend dạ em cảm ơn a
@tranphai3865
2 жыл бұрын
Em chào anh, anh cho em hỏi redux dùng trong nextJs có giống với redux dùng trong reactJs ko ạ cụ thể em dùng react-toolkit, em mới biết reactJs giờ cty add luôn vào dự án nextJs nên hơi hoang mang :(
@NguyenHung-hb3sb
2 жыл бұрын
bên mình xài ok nha bạn. nhưng cần một số thay đổi nhỏ trong setup
@EasyFrontend
2 жыл бұрын
yeah cách dùng thì tương tự em nhen nhưng setup hơi khác tí, như bạn Hùng nói cơ bản thế này, redux hoạt động bên phía client side thôi, bên server side ko có chạy hen nên khởi tạo redux là bên phía client làm, em đọc code tham khảo để ý chỗ này hen --- với lại dùng redux, em thử tìm hiểu swr / react query nhen, giờ anh dùng cái này, nó có thể giúp em ko dùng redux luôn á hehee
@tranphai3865
2 жыл бұрын
@@NguyenHung-hb3sb Cảm ơn bạn nhé
@tranphai3865
2 жыл бұрын
@@EasyFrontend Em cảm ơn anh, em mới được join vào dự án thấy mọi người dùng redux nên em nghĩ mình sẽ follow theo a ạ
@dnlinh9684
Жыл бұрын
@@EasyFrontend dạ mà cho em hỏi swr / react query chỉ dùng để quản lý state bất đồng bộ thôi mà anh, nếu trong trường hợp quản lý state bình thường thì vẫn phải dùng redux phải k anh
@khiemleinh4858
3 жыл бұрын
Anh ơi, em đang học next js của a. Thì có đọc qua 1 phần là lazy load scroll khi có nhiều sản phẩm trên 1 page. E thấy ssr nó k hỗ trợ cái này trên next js. Có cách nào giải quyết k a
@EasyFrontend
3 жыл бұрын
hi Khiêm, ý em là scroll xuống dưới để load thêm data đúng hk Khiêm? Nếu đúng thì em xử lý phía client em nhen 😉
@khiemleinh4858
3 жыл бұрын
@@EasyFrontend vâng anh. Nhưng nếu xử lý ở client thì hình như không hỗ trợ SEO. Em cũng chưa rõ phần này nên mong anh giải đáp giúp :(( em có tham khảo thì thấy cái react-cool-inview cho ssr. Mà nó có 1 số điểm k tối ưu
@EasyFrontend
3 жыл бұрын
à SEO thì cho trang detail chứ em hen? còn cái này là trang listing mà :) thì em cần gì SEO khi load more items nhỉ? 🤔
@khiemleinh4858
3 жыл бұрын
@@EasyFrontend à à vâng anh. E nhầm lẫn chỗ này. Cảm ơn anh ạ :D
@phammanhkien2824
2 жыл бұрын
a Hậu ơi.e đăng kí fan cứng thì có đc join discord ko ạ
@EasyFrontend
2 жыл бұрын
hi Kiên ơi, sr em là hiện tại fan cứng mình chưa có nhóm chat discord em nhen hiện anh có nhóm discord cho khóa học udemy thôi à, để anh suy nghĩ vụ này em nhen 😊
@atmanh242
3 жыл бұрын
fan cứng và fan cứng ngắt (VIP) khác nhau sao vậy anh ơi :))))))
@EasyFrontend
3 жыл бұрын
lol 🤣 à cái VIP thì anh setup cái server chat trên discord để hỗ trợ trực tiếp nhanh và tiện lợi hơn em nha 😎 nên fan nào cứng mà ngắt nữa thì xúc, ko thì fan cứng cũng đủ òi em nha hahaa
Пікірлер: 57